/** @addtogroup genarchmm
 * @{
 */

/**
 * @file
 * @brief   Virtual Address Translation (VAT) for global page hash table.
 */

#include <genarch/mm/page_ht.h>
#include <mm/page.h>
#include <arch/mm/page.h>
#include <mm/frame.h>
#include <mm/slab.h>
#include <mm/as.h>
#include <arch/mm/asid.h>
#include <arch/types.h>
#include <arch/asm.h>
#include <synch/spinlock.h>
#include <arch.h>
#include <debug.h>
#include <memstr.h>
#include <adt/hash_table.h>
#include <align.h>

static index_t hash(unative_t key[]);
static bool compare(unative_t key[], count_t keys, link_t *item);
static void remove_callback(link_t *item);

static void ht_mapping_insert(as_t *as, uintptr_t page, uintptr_t frame,
    int flags);
static void ht_mapping_remove(as_t *as, uintptr_t page);
static pte_t *ht_mapping_find(as_t *as, uintptr_t page);

/**
 * This lock protects the page hash table. It must be acquired
 * after address space lock and after any address space area
 * locks.
 */
mutex_t page_ht_lock;

/**
 * Page hash table.
 * The page hash table may be accessed only when page_ht_lock is held.
 */
hash_table_t page_ht;

/** Hash table operations for page hash table. */
hash_table_operations_t ht_operations = {
    .hash = hash,
    .compare = compare,
    .remove_callback = remove_callback
};

/** Page mapping operations for page hash table architectures. */
page_mapping_operations_t ht_mapping_operations = {
    .mapping_insert = ht_mapping_insert,
    .mapping_remove = ht_mapping_remove,
    .mapping_find = ht_mapping_find
};

/** Compute page hash table index.
 *
 * @param key Array of two keys (i.e. page and address space).
 *
 * @return Index into page hash table.
 */
index_t hash(unative_t key[])
{
    as_t *as = (as_t *) key[KEY_AS];
    uintptr_t page = (uintptr_t) key[KEY_PAGE];
    index_t index;
    
    /*
     * Virtual page addresses have roughly the same probability
     * of occurring. Least significant bits of VPN compose the
     * hash index.
     */
    index = ((page >> PAGE_WIDTH) & (PAGE_HT_ENTRIES - 1));
    
    /*
     * Address space structures are likely to be allocated from
     * similar addresses. Least significant bits compose the
     * hash index.
     */
    index |= ((unative_t) as) & (PAGE_HT_ENTRIES - 1);
    
    return index;
}

/** Compare page hash table item with page and/or address space.
 *
 * @param key Array of one or two keys (i.e. page and/or address space).
 * @param keys Number of keys passed.
 * @param item Item to compare the keys with.
 *
 * @return true on match, false otherwise.
 */
bool compare(unative_t key[], count_t keys, link_t *item)
{
    pte_t *t;

    ASSERT(item);
    ASSERT((keys > 0) && (keys <= PAGE_HT_KEYS));

    /*
     * Convert item to PTE.
     */
    t = hash_table_get_instance(item, pte_t, link);

    if (keys == PAGE_HT_KEYS) {
        return (key[KEY_AS] == (uintptr_t) t->as) &&
            (key[KEY_PAGE] == t->page);
    } else {
        return (key[KEY_AS] == (uintptr_t) t->as);
    }
}

/** Callback on page hash table item removal.
 *
 * @param item Page hash table item being removed.
 */
void remove_callback(link_t *item)
{
    pte_t *t;

    ASSERT(item);

    /*
     * Convert item to PTE.
     */
    t = hash_table_get_instance(item, pte_t, link);

    free(t);
}

/** Map page to frame using page hash table.
 *
 * Map virtual address page to physical address frame
 * using flags. 
 *
 * The page table must be locked and interrupts must be disabled.
 *
 * @param as Address space to which page belongs.
 * @param page Virtual address of the page to be mapped.
 * @param frame Physical address of memory frame to which the mapping is done.
 * @param flags Flags to be used for mapping.
 */
void ht_mapping_insert(as_t *as, uintptr_t page, uintptr_t frame, int flags)
{
    pte_t *t;
    unative_t key[2] = {
        (uintptr_t) as,
        page = ALIGN_DOWN(page, PAGE_SIZE)
    };
    
    if (!hash_table_find(&page_ht, key)) {
        t = (pte_t *) malloc(sizeof(pte_t), FRAME_ATOMIC);
        ASSERT(t != NULL);

        t->g = (flags & PAGE_GLOBAL) != 0;
        t->x = (flags & PAGE_EXEC) != 0;
        t->w = (flags & PAGE_WRITE) != 0;
        t->k = !(flags & PAGE_USER);
        t->c = (flags & PAGE_CACHEABLE) != 0;
        t->p = !(flags & PAGE_NOT_PRESENT);

        t->as = as;
        t->page = ALIGN_DOWN(page, PAGE_SIZE);
        t->frame = ALIGN_DOWN(frame, FRAME_SIZE);

        hash_table_insert(&page_ht, key, &t->link);
    }
}

/** Remove mapping of page from page hash table.
 *
 * Remove any mapping of page within address space as.
 * TLB shootdown should follow in order to make effects of
 * this call visible.
 *
 * The page table must be locked and interrupts must be disabled.
 *
 * @param as Address space to wich page belongs.
 * @param page Virtual address of the page to be demapped.
 */
void ht_mapping_remove(as_t *as, uintptr_t page)
{
    unative_t key[2] = {
        (uintptr_t) as,
        page = ALIGN_DOWN(page, PAGE_SIZE)
    };
    
    /*
     * Note that removed PTE's will be freed
     * by remove_callback().
     */
    hash_table_remove(&page_ht, key, 2);
}


/** Find mapping for virtual page in page hash table.
 *
 * Find mapping for virtual page.
 *
 * The page table must be locked and interrupts must be disabled.
 *
 * @param as Address space to wich page belongs.
 * @param page Virtual page.
 *
 * @return NULL if there is no such mapping; requested mapping otherwise.
 */
pte_t *ht_mapping_find(as_t *as, uintptr_t page)
{
    link_t *hlp;
    pte_t *t = NULL;
    unative_t key[2] = {
        (uintptr_t) as,
        page = ALIGN_DOWN(page, PAGE_SIZE)
    };
    
    hlp = hash_table_find(&page_ht, key);
    if (hlp)
        t = hash_table_get_instance(hlp, pte_t, link);

    return t;
}

/** @}
 */
